Address 0 PPC

PKEtzufcyzDYM9duScwcnb1ps4QZ32Hac1

Confirmed

Total Received6.788988 PPC
Total Sent6.788988 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PKEtzufcyzDYM9duScwcnb1ps4QZ32Hac16.788988 PPC
PVuLoDyHWaPuA1N9uD78khBKvP2DJUmZzt26.288663 PPC
Fee: 0.01 PPC
576548 Confirmations33.067651 PPC
PKEtzufcyzDYM9duScwcnb1ps4QZ32Hac16.788988 PPC
PNWWavvznWEkiHRG7RoMMWasYuwSU114R12.047313 PPC
Fee: 0.01 PPC
576555 Confirmations8.836301 PPC